Show A BATTLE WITH CONVICT Desperate Attempt of California Prisoners to Escape THREE ARE SHOT DEAD A Terrific Encounter Which Lasted for More Than Thirty Minutes The Gang Headed By George Sontnf a Cousin of the Well Known Bandit Galling Guns Winchesters Brought Into Play SAORAMENO Cal June 27A Folsom special received at a late hour this after noon contained the following At 330 this afternoon a gang of convicts employed em-ployed in the upper quarry next to the head gate ot the big dam consisting of George Sontag a life timer and Cousin of John Sontag of Sontag and Evans Russell Williams Ben Wilson and Charley Abbott and a ten year convict named Dalton suddenly seized Frank Jriaro lieutenant of the guard put a pistol to his head and started together to run up the hill Before reaching the top of the hill it was developed that they had two Winchesters and an additional revolver volver which had been concealed among the rocks Up to this time the guards had been unable to shoot As Briare was in the grasp of the wouldbe escapes and as they were closely banded together a shot might mean death to him Just before reaching the summit of the hill Briare jerked away and the guards opened fire from all directions The convicts took to the rocks concealed themselves as best hey could and returned the fire as rapidly as possible The regular deputies were soon rein forced by reserves from the prison and a terrific fight took place which lasted fully half an hour during which time shots were fired indescriminately from Gatling guus Winohesters rifles and revolvers as rapidly as the triggers could be pulled At the end of about thirty minutes one of the convicts held up his hat on a rifle as a token of surrender and Warden Aull Captain Murphy and a few guards advanced ad-vanced to the convicts stronghold where they found Williams Wilson and Dalton stretched dead on the ground George Sontag was badly wounded by three or four bullets he had one bad shot through ho body and two through the thigh and Abbott was groaning with a broken leg At the beginning of the fight two prisoners pris-oners were wounded but were immediately immedi-ately carried into the prison by the other convicts and at the time the news was sent it was not known who they were None of the prisoners escaped nor > were any of the guards injured in the scrimmage scrim-mage Warden Aull speaks in the highest terms of the bravery displayed by the guards saying that they all stood up man fully not one showing the white feather |
